Michelin Challenge Design announces 2014 theme: ‘Driven/Undriven: The Duality of Tomorrow’s Automobiles’
Mon, 28 Jan 2013Michelin has announced the theme for the 2014 Michelin Challenge Design competition – ‘Driven/Undriven: The Duality of Tomorrow's Automobiles'. Participants will explore the human-to-vehicle connection, focusing on how this can evolve automotive design. The exploration of autonomous vehicles has gathered pace in recent years, with Toyota displaying its autonomous Lexus car at the recent CES in Las Vegas, while other carmakers and even Google have been investing heavily in the concept.
